It is a very good question – and the answer is that it doesn’t have an effect on the ocean. The amount of pollution reaching the sea is so small, and the ocean is so big, once you are 300 metres off shore you can no longer detect anything.
The work that needs to be done is to clean out the buildings which have melted nuclear fuel in them – that is why you need clever gadgets to look inside and then robotic arms to take the material out.
